  1. Jan 7, 2014
    7
    Since Harsh Realm only filmed nine episodes, it is hard to give the show a high score. After all, the main plot of the show seems very underdeveloped, as the makers were cut off without warning. However, I would argue that a version of this show that felt complete would rival the X-Files for being the greatest thing Chris Carter. Strangely enough, I think that almost makes the show worse, as it is had so much potential, that its incomplete state can be hard to watch if you think about it too much (which then ruins the philosophical points of the show). Still, it is worth watching as a science fiction thriller that should have been a classic. Full Review »
